Neutral Citation No. - 2025:AHC:42346 Court No. - 65 Case :- CRIMINAL MISC. BAIL APPLICATION No. - 9787 of 2025 Applicant :- Abhishek Namdev Opposite Party :- State Of U.P. And 3 Others Counsel for Applicant :- Rama Shanker Mishra Counsel for Opposite Party :- G.A. Hon'ble Krishan Pahal,J. 1. List has been revised. Learned A.G.A. has informed that notice to the informant has been served on 20.2.2025. 2. Heard Sri Gyan Babu Pal, learned Advocate holding brief for Sri Rama Shanker Mishra, learned counsel for the applicant as well as Sri R.P. Patel, learned State Law Officer and perused the material placed on record. 3. Applicant seeks bail in Case Crime No. 75 of 2024, under Sections 363, 366, 376 I.P.C. and 3/4 POCSO Act, 2012, Police Station Kuthaund, District Jalaun, U.P., during the pendency of trial. 4. Learned counsel for the applicant has argued that the applicant is absolutely innocent and has been falsely implicated in the present case. The FIR is delayed by three days and there is no explanation of the said delay caused. The victim is the consenting party, as is evident from her statement recorded u/s 164 Cr.P.C. There is no medical corroboration of the incident. 5. Several
